Job Summary
The HRA has been working with the Medicines and Healthcare products Regulatory Agency (MHRA) on new clinical trials regulations for the UK. Proportionate legislation, complemented by guidance, has been designed to facilitate well-designed research and provide a framework for innovation in clinical trials and clinical trial design. The changes are a key part of the UK vision for the future of clinical research. We are now in a transition period before changes come into effect in 2026.
The Communications and Engagement Manager will work as part of the HRA's project team supporting the implementation of the new legislation and will assist stakeholders through upcoming changes.
They will manage strategic stakeholder relationships and act as an ambassador for the clinical trial regulations project, both within and outside the organization.
